Job Description
Summary: NVIDIA has been transforming computer graphics, PC gaming, and accelerated computing for more than 25 years. They are looking for a Research Scientist to advance AI in gaming and robotics by understanding human interaction to shape perception and behavior.
Responsibilities:
- Propose, research, prototype and test innovative research ideas
- Publish at top conferences and patent novel inventions
- Collaborate with other research team members, external researchers, and mentor interns
- Create working interactive demonstrations to showcase your research ideas
- Participate in technology transfer with engineers around NVIDIA as ideas "graduate" from research to product
Required Qualifications:
- Ph.D. or equivalent research experience in Computer Science/Electrical Engineering/Cognitive Science or related field
- Excellent track record of publications in top-tier conferences (SIGGRAPH, CHI, HRI, ICRA, NeurIPS, ICLR, ICML, CVPR, ICCV, ECCV, CoG, ETRA, etc.)
- Experience with studying human behaviors in related application domains such as gaming, driving, interacting with robots, etc
- Proficiency with Python, Rust, and/or C++
- Experience with AI model training and evaluation frameworks, like PyTorch
Preferred Qualifications:
- Demonstrated public portfolio (e.g. repositories, OSS contributions, notebooks, packages, or technical blog posts with code)
- Experience with multi-node, multi-GPU training and inference workflows
- Familiarity with and interest in modern deep learning models, including working with large-scale, multi-modal foundation models (such as recent LLMs, VLMs)
- A track record of applying human behavior models to machine learning applications, or applying machine learning to understand or model human behavior
